Flowering Shrubs
£13.49
Flowering Shrubs
£26.99
Flowering Shrubs
£20.24
Flowering Shrubs
£13.49
Flowering Shrubs
£13.49
Flowering Shrubs
£13.49
Flowering Shrubs
£17.54
Flowering Shrubs
£13.49
Flowering Shrubs
£12.14
Flowering Shrubs
£13.49
Flowering Shrubs
£17.54
Flowering Shrubs
£26.99